    Hysteresis is a phenomenon occurring in ferromagnetic and ferroelectric materials, as well as in a course of deformation of some materials, which are flexible, elastic, or compressible. One of the examples of the non-classical nonlinear materials, for which the hysteresis behavior play the key role, is the sandy rock. In electronics, the hysteresis is produced by positive feedback to avoid an oscillation. Phenomenological models describing hysteresis include Preisach-Mayergoyz space model (PM space) based approaches. It became more important during the last years in the field of Nonlinear Elastic Wave Spectroscopy (NEWS), which is in progress with the growing number of NDT technologies. Hysteresis of electromagnetic relays, which is one of the basic type of hysteresis in electronics, will be introduced.
